Is 7 Weeks Post Op Enough Healing Time from a Breast Lift with Implant to Ride Intense Roller Coasters?

By six weeks the incisions have reached 90% of the strength that they will attain, and typically there are no restriction on activities, provided that there were no issues with your wound healing. Thanks and best wishes. Enjoy.
